Modified ISO files are not vetted by Microsoft. It is possible for malicious actors to hide Trojans, ransomware, or keyloggers within these images. 2. Stability Issues
Millions of PCs running custom "activated" Windows versions were silently drafted into global botnets. Users would wonder why their internet was slow, unaware that their "Exclusive Gold" OS was actively participating in DDoS attacks or hosting illegal file distribution networks in the background. In the world of custom operating systems, enthusiasts often create "modded" versions of classic software. The is one such example—a community-modified version of the legendary Windows 7. While these builds promise "exclusive" features and a "final" polished experience, they come with significant risks and unique characteristics. What is a "Diamond Gold" Edition?
In official Microsoft terminology, there was never a "Diamond" or "Gold" edition of Windows 7. Microsoft officially released editions like Starter, Home Basic, Home Premium, Professional, Enterprise, and Ultimate.
This version is not an official Microsoft release. It is a "bootleg" or modified version of Windows 7 created by third-party hobbyists or malicious actors. Developers of these ISO files typically take a standard Windows 7 installation image and alter it by:
Stripping components out of Windows is a delicate science. A builder might remove a "useless" background service to save 5MB of RAM, only for the user to find out months later that the missing service completely broke their ability to connect a specific printer, run a specific game, or install a critical software update.
